DeMarco Majors
Caption: DeMarco Majors
Actor Source: IMDB DeMarco Majors is an actor, known for Hello, My Name Is Trouble (2010).
Peter Facinelli pictures →
Landon Liboiron pictures →
Kiki McCleary pictures →